Formula 2 News: Goethe quickest once again on Day 2 of post-season testing at Yas Marina

Oliver Goethe (pictured) picked up from where he left off on the opening day to set the fastest time of the second day of post-season testing at the Yas Marina Circuit.

The MP Motorsport driver led the way with a 1:37.049, in the morning session when times were at their quickest, while Invicta Racing’s Rafael Câmara topped the afternoon session with a 1:37.646.

MORNING

It was a quick start to Day 2 as Goethe resumed his flying pace to set the standard after the first laps with a 1:40.156, before improving to a 1:39.483 on his next attempt.

His MP Motorsport teammate Gabriele Minì then took over at the top with a 1:38.759, only for Alexander Dunne to eclipse that moments later with a 1:38.759.

The MP pairing then switched over to the Supersoft tire and once again it was Goethe that led the way, this time with a 1:37.390. Minì was second, initially by 0.280s, before closing the gap to 0.035s, with Nikola Tsolov in third for Campos Racing.

But then came Dunne once more and he took over at the top with a 1:37.318, just before Mari Boya stopped on the Main Straight, bringing out the Red Flags.

Once the action resumed, Goethe went back to P1, with a 1:37.049, while Rafael Villagómez jumped to fourth ahead of Dino Beganovic.

Beganovic improved to fourth but was later demoted to P5 with an hour to go when Tasanapol Inthraphuvasak jumped up to P4 with a 1:37.476.

That wrapped up a morning where Goethe led the way ahead of Dunne, with Minì third, Inthraphuvasak in fourth and Beganovic in fifth.

AFTERNOON

Dunne continued his good form in the afternoon, completing a 1:39.723 to the lead the way ahead of his Rodin teammate Martinius Stenshorne in P2, who was just 0.045s behind.

Joshua Duerksen then put Invicta Racing to P1 with a 1:39.715. However, Dunne quickly took back the top position thanks to a 1:39.435, before lowering that to a 1:39.359.

Just over an hour and a half into the session, Stenshorne went quickest, but Duerksen returned to P1 at first with a 1:38.195 and then to a 1:38.191.

On the Supersoft tire, the Invicta Racing driver continued his good form, improving to a 1:37.742 to extend his lead out in front to 0.882s.

Rafael Câmara then improved to P3 on his set of Mediums, a 1:38.57 put him into the top three, albeit 1.1s down on the leading time.

With five minutes left in the day though, Câmara bolted on a set of the Supersoft tires and went quickest on a 1:37.646.

That wrapped up the second day of testing, with the teams and drivers left with one final day of running in 2025. Tomorrow’s session is set to get underway once again at 09:00 local time.
